We may earn an affiliate commission when you visit our partners.
Gill Cleeren

Bootstrap is the most popular CSS framework for creating responsive, mobile-first websites. This course will teach you how to create your first pages of a real site using the Bootstrap framework.

Read more

Bootstrap is the most popular CSS framework for creating responsive, mobile-first websites. This course will teach you how to create your first pages of a real site using the Bootstrap framework.

Bootstrap is a vital tool in the toolbox of just about every web developer. It is key to creating responsive, mobile-first websites. In this course, Bootstrap Getting Started, you’ll learn to use the Bootstrap framework in a practical, hands-on way. First, you’ll explore the key parts of the Bootstrap framework so you understand what Bootstrap can help you achieve. Next, you’ll discover how to create a responsive layout, based on the Grid and other Bootstrap classes. Finally, you’ll learn how to add components to enhance the experience users will have on your site. When you’re finished with this course, you’ll have the skills and knowledge of Bootstrap needed to build modern, mobile-first web sites.

Enroll now

What's inside

Syllabus

Course Overview
Getting to Know Bootstrap
Creating a Page Layout with Bootstrap
Adding Style with Bootstrap
Read more
Bringing in Functionality Using Bootstrap Components
Creating a Bootstrap-enabled Form
Making Pages Interactive with JavaScript-enabled Components

Good to know

Know what's good
, what to watch for
, and possible dealbreakers
Covers creation of pages using Bootstrap framework
Taught by Gill Cleeren, who is known for their work in web development
Develops skills and knowledge needed to build responsive and mobile-forward websites
Explores Bootstrap framework's key parts
Develops foundational understanding of Bootstrap framework
Covers creation of responsive layouts using Bootstrap's Grid system

Save this course

Save Bootstrap 4: Getting Started to your list so you can find it easily later:
Save

Activities

Be better prepared before your course. Deepen your understanding during and after it. Supplement your coursework and achieve mastery of the topics covered in Bootstrap 4: Getting Started with these activities:
Review the fundamentals of web development
Build a strong foundation with the essential principles of web development, which will lay the groundwork for your successful completion of this course.
Show steps
  • Read Chapter 1: The Big Picture
  • Complete the exercises in Chapter 1
  • Summarize the key concepts covered in Chapter 1
Participate in online tutorials on Bootstrap
Explore external resources to supplement your learning, broadening your understanding of Bootstrap's features and applications through expert guidance.
Browse courses on Bootstrap
Show steps
  • Identify a reputable source for Bootstrap tutorials
  • Select a tutorial that aligns with your learning needs
  • Follow the tutorial and complete the associated exercises
Practice writing HTML and CSS code
Hone your coding skills by applying the HTML and CSS concepts covered in the course, which will enhance your understanding and retention.
Browse courses on HTML
Show steps
  • Create a simple HTML document with basic elements (e.g. header, paragraph, image)
  • Style the HTML document using CSS to customize the appearance (e.g. fonts, colors, layout)
  • Practice writing code to create interactive elements (e.g. buttons, links)
Five other activities
Expand to see all activities and additional details
Show all eight activities
Compile a collection of useful Bootstrap resources
Organize valuable Bootstrap-related materials, creating a personalized and easily accessible knowledge base that supports your learning journey.
Browse courses on Bootstrap
Show steps
  • Identify and gather Bootstrap tutorials, documentation, articles, and other resources
  • Organize the resources into a structured and categorized collection
  • Store the compilation in an easily accessible location (e.g. cloud storage, personal library)
Build a personal website using HTML and CSS
Apply your acquired skills to create a tangible project, reinforcing your understanding of Bootstrap and solidifying your web development proficiency.
Browse courses on Website Development
Show steps
  • Plan the structure and design of your website
  • Create the HTML layout for your website
  • Style the website using CSS
  • Test and review your website for functionality and appearance
  • Publish your website online
Create a Bootstrap-based landing page for a product or service
Utilize Bootstrap's powerful features to create a visually appealing and engaging landing page, demonstrating your mastery of the framework's capabilities.
Browse courses on Landing Page Design
Show steps
  • Identify the purpose and target audience for your landing page
  • Design the layout and content of your landing page
  • Implement Bootstrap components and customize the design
  • Test and refine your landing page for optimal performance
Participate in coding challenges and competitions
Test and refine your coding abilities in a competitive setting, promoting rapid skill development and encouraging problem-solving agility.
Browse courses on Coding Challenges
Show steps
  • Identify coding challenges or competitions that align with your Bootstrap skills
  • Practice solving coding problems and improve your solutions
  • Participate in the challenge or competition and strive for a high score
  • Analyze your performance and identify areas for further improvement
Contribute to an open-source Bootstrap project
Engage actively with the Bootstrap community, enhance your skills while contributing to a larger project, and gain hands-on experience in a collaborative environment.
Browse courses on Bootstrap
Show steps
  • Explore existing Bootstrap projects and identify an area where you can contribute
  • Reach out to the project maintainers and express your interest in contributing
  • Follow the project's contribution guidelines and make your code changes
  • Submit a pull request with your proposed changes
  • Actively participate in discussions and collaborate with other contributors

Career center

Learners who complete Bootstrap 4: Getting Started will develop knowledge and skills that may be useful to these careers:
Front-End Developer
Front-End Developers are responsible for the design and functionality of a website's user interface. This course may be useful for a Front-End Developer because it teaches how to create a responsive layout using Bootstrap's Grid and other classes, as well as how to add components to enhance the user experience. By learning Bootstrap, you can build modern, mobile-first websites that are visually appealing and easy to use.
Web Designer
Web Designers create the visual look and feel of a website. This course may be useful for a Web Designer because it teaches how to use Bootstrap's components to enhance the user experience. Bootstrap provides a wide range of components, such as buttons, forms, and navigation menus, which can help you create a consistent and user-friendly interface.
UX Designer
UX Designers focus on the user experience of a website or app. This course may be useful for a UX Designer because it teaches how to create a responsive layout and how to use Bootstrap's components to enhance the user experience. By understanding how to use Bootstrap, you can create websites that are easy to use and navigate, which is essential for a positive user experience.
UI Designer
UI Designers create the look and feel of a website's user interface. This course may be useful for a UI Designer because it teaches how to use Bootstrap's components to enhance the user experience. Bootstrap provides a wide range of components, such as buttons, forms, and navigation menus, which can help you create a consistent and user-friendly interface.
Social Media Manager
Social Media Managers plan and execute marketing campaigns on social media platforms. This course may be useful for a Social Media Manager because it teaches how to create a responsive layout and how to use Bootstrap's components to enhance the user experience. By understanding how to use Bootstrap, you can create social media content that is visually appealing and easy to share, which is essential for a successful social media campaign.
User Researcher
User Researchers conduct studies to understand user needs and behaviors. This course may be useful for a User Researcher because it teaches how to create a responsive layout and how to use Bootstrap's components to enhance the user experience. By understanding how to use Bootstrap, you can create websites that are easy to use and navigate, which is essential for collecting accurate data from users.
Content Strategist
Content Strategists plan, develop, and manage the content of websites and other digital products. This course may be useful for a Content Strategist because it teaches how to create a responsive layout and how to use Bootstrap's components to enhance the user experience. By understanding how to use Bootstrap, you can create websites that are easy to read and understand, which is essential for effective content marketing.
Digital Marketing Manager
Digital Marketing Managers plan and execute marketing campaigns across digital channels, such as websites, social media, and email. This course may be useful for a Digital Marketing Manager because it teaches how to create a responsive layout and how to use Bootstrap's components to enhance the user experience. By understanding how to use Bootstrap, you can create websites that are easy to navigate and find information, which is essential for a successful digital marketing campaign.
Email Marketing Manager
Email Marketing Managers plan and execute marketing campaigns via email. This course may be useful for an Email Marketing Manager because it teaches how to create a responsive layout and how to use Bootstrap's components to enhance the user experience. By understanding how to use Bootstrap, you can create emails that are visually appealing and easy to read, which is essential for a successful email marketing campaign.
Web Developer
Web Developers build and maintain websites using a variety of programming languages and tools. This course may be useful for a Web Developer as it teaches how to use Bootstrap, which is a vital framework for creating responsive, mobile-first websites. Bootstrap is used by a majority of web developers, so proficiency in Bootstrap can help you stand out from other candidates.
Product Designer
Product Designers are responsible for the overall design and development of a product. This course may be useful for a Product Designer because it teaches how to create a responsive layout and how to use Bootstrap's components to enhance the user experience. By understanding how to use Bootstrap, you can create products that are visually appealing, easy to use, and meet the needs of users.
Information Architect
Information Architects design and organize the structure and content of websites and other digital products. This course may be useful for an Information Architect because it teaches how to create a responsive layout and how to use Bootstrap's components to enhance the user experience. By understanding how to use Bootstrap, you can create websites that are easy to navigate and find information, which is essential for a positive user experience.
SEO Specialist
SEO Specialists optimize websites to improve their visibility in search engine results pages (SERPs). This course may be useful for an SEO Specialist because it teaches how to create a responsive layout and how to use Bootstrap's components to enhance the user experience. By understanding how to use Bootstrap, you can create websites that are easy to navigate and find information, which is essential for improving search engine rankings.
Software Engineer
Software Engineers design, develop, and maintain software systems. This course may be useful for a Software Engineer because it teaches how to create a responsive layout and how to use Bootstrap's components to enhance the user experience. By understanding how to use Bootstrap, you can create software that is visually appealing, easy to use, and meets the needs of users.
Graphic designer
Graphic Designers create visual concepts, using computer software or by hand, to communicate ideas that inspire, inform, and captivate consumers. This course may be useful for a Graphic Designer because it teaches how to use Bootstrap's components to enhance the user experience. By understanding how to use Bootstrap, you can create visually appealing graphics that are easy to use and meet the needs of users.

Reading list

We've selected nine books that we think will supplement your learning. Use these to develop background knowledge, enrich your coursework, and gain a deeper understanding of the topics covered in Bootstrap 4: Getting Started.
A book that discusses the principles and best practices of mobile-first design. It is helpful for readers who want to understand the importance of mobile-first design and how Bootstrap can help them achieve it.
A guide to HTML5 and CSS3 that covers the principles and best practices of responsive web design. It is helpful for readers who want to understand the underlying technologies used in Bootstrap and how to use them effectively.
A classic book that covers the principles and best practices of JavaScript. It valuable resource for readers who want to understand the fundamentals of JavaScript and how to use it effectively in their Bootstrap projects.
A classic book that covers the principles and best practices of web design. It valuable resource for readers who want to understand the broader context of web design and how Bootstrap fits into it.
An in-depth guide to CSS3 that covers the new features and capabilities of the language. It valuable reference tool for readers who want to gain a deeper understanding of CSS3 and its applications in Bootstrap.
An in-depth guide to CSS that covers advanced topics. It valuable reference tool for readers who want to gain a deeper understanding of CSS and its capabilities.
A practical guide to jQuery that covers the core concepts and features of the library. It is helpful for readers who want to learn jQuery to add interactivity to their Bootstrap projects.
A comprehensive guide to JavaScript techniques that covers advanced topics and best practices. It valuable resource for readers who want to learn advanced JavaScript techniques to enhance their Bootstrap projects.

Share

Help others find this course page by sharing it with your friends and followers:

Similar courses

Here are nine courses similar to Bootstrap 4: Getting Started.
Bootstrap 5: Fundamentals
Most relevant
Learn Bootstrap
Most relevant
Developing Websites and Front-Ends with Bootstrap
Most relevant
Hands-on Responsive Web Design 1: Media Queries & CSS...
Most relevant
Rapid Website Design with Bootstrap
Most relevant
Introduction to CSS3
Most relevant
WordPress Development with Bootstrap: The Complete Course
Most relevant
Responsive Web Design Essentials - HTML5 CSS3 Bootstrap
Most relevant
Introduction to Back-End Development
Most relevant
Our mission

OpenCourser helps millions of learners each year. People visit us to learn workspace skills, ace their exams, and nurture their curiosity.

Our extensive catalog contains over 50,000 courses and twice as many books. Browse by search, by topic, or even by career interests. We'll match you to the right resources quickly.

Find this site helpful? Tell a friend about us.

Affiliate disclosure

We're supported by our community of learners. When you purchase or subscribe to courses and programs or purchase books, we may earn a commission from our partners.

Your purchases help us maintain our catalog and keep our servers humming without ads.

Thank you for supporting OpenCourser.

© 2016 - 2024 OpenCourser